Applications & Benefits

Metallurgical Grade

Used primarily in steelmaking and iron foundries as a flux to lower the melting temperature and reduce the viscosity of slag.

Slag ReductionEnergy EfficiencyImpurity Removal

Chemical Industry

The primary precursor for Hydrofluoric acid (HF), the foundation for all fluorine-bearing chemicals and refrigerants.

Aluminum Production

Crucial component in the electrolytic process for producing aluminum metal from alumina.

Optical & Glass Grade

Used in high-end lenses and decorative glass for its low refractive index and exceptional clarity.

Technical Specifications

PropertyAcid Grade (97+)Met Grade (Metspar)
CaF2 ContentMin. 97.0%Min. 75.0% - 85.0%
SiO2 (Silica)Max. 1.0%Max. 5.0% - 12.0%
Fe2O3Max. 0.1%Max. 0.5%
Size RangeFine Powder (-200 mesh)10mm - 50mm Lumps
